The Ministry of Science and Education of the Republic of Croatia is implementing a project “Emphasis on developing and upgrading of competences for academic teaching (Educa-T)”, which is co-funded by the Erasmus+ Programme – Key Action KA3 – Support to the implementation of EHEA reforms.
The Educa-T project is focused on improving the quality of teaching and learning in Croatian higher education. The project activities are designed to have an impact on academics, higher education institutions and national higher education policies. The project will provide opportunities for raising awareness about the importance of high quality teaching and learning in higher education and for exchanging views and best practices at national and international levels.
The Ministry is preparing a PLA on two topics: assessment of learning outcomes and educating the educators. The PLA will take place on 11 and 12 May 2017 in Rijeka (Croatia), on the premises of the Faculty of Humanities and Social Sciences, University of Rijeka.
